Q: Is 4,687,422 a Prime Number?
A: No, 4,687,422 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 4687422 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 569 1,138 1,373 1,707 2,746 3,414 4,119 8,238 781,237 1,562,474 2,343,711 and 4,687,422, with no remainder.
Since 4,687,422 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,687,422, it is not a prime number.
